To create parallel structure in the sentence, which phrase would best replace the words "only to offer dinner"?

Restaurants that offer live music are more entertaining than only to offer dinner.
O
restaurants that offer only dinner
O
restaurants offering only dinner
having restaurants offering only dinner
dinner-only restaurants

Answer:

the first option "restaurants that offer only dinner"

Step-by-step explanation:

restaurants that...

restaurants that...

see how they mirror each other. that's what parallel structure is. hope this helped.
